Chapter 22

The next few weeks passed rapidly for Lysandra. She spent her days learning everything she could about what was required each day to make Blackwolf Keep run successfully. She worked side by side with the servants, learning every aspect of their daily routines. She brought water to the men when they practiced their swordplay in the garrison and complimented the work they put into protecting Blackwolf Keep. She continued her quest to earn the respect of Aiden’s people, but there was still a wall built between them.

With perseverance, her charm and daring smiles warmed more than just the serving girls. Some of the ladies of Blackwolf were willing to engage in conversation during the afternoon sewing circle. Lysandra’s fine embroidery skills were admired by many each day as she shared ways to create new stitches with them eagerly. Lysandra was starting to feel a little more relaxed each day, but she knew if she wanted to win the hearts of those in Blackwolf Keep she would have to be trusted with whatever secret they hid from the world outside.

Her nights were spent in Aiden’s arms learning to harness the passion he created within her. Every night differed from the last, and when she thought he would have his fill of her, he gathered her that much closer, as if he were reaching for her as an anchor from the darkness that clouded his face.

Aiden’s demeanor this morning had been quite alarming. He was barely able to keep his agitation beneath the surface. Lysandra paid close attention to him as well as the people of Blackwolf. Everyone seemed to suffer the same affliction, everyone except the outsiders who walked even more cautiously than normal as they dodged angry words left and right. It finally sunk in that today was the full moon, and that for some reason, it affected the mood of the people. It was strange to see something so small as the approaching night wear deep on the shoulders of the people.

Dinner was served much earlier that night, and when the food was clear Lysandra was intrigued to find that the servants that had confided in her on her wedding day were nowhere in sight. “Where could they be?”

Lysandra made her way to their bed chamber and decided to get out some of her embroidery to work on. She was making a new tapestry for the hall and so far had only been able to work in the fine gold designs on the edges. She planned on making two wolves woven intricately together, much like the wolves on Aiden’s headboard. She was lost in thought when Aiden entered the room. Her eyes lifted to his and the ferocity she saw inside made her take pause. “Aiden, what is it?”

“You’re to remain here tonight. Do not leave this room.” He did not want to worry about what could happen to her if she was running about this night.

It was clear that Aiden meant business. “Are you all right?” She refused to answer his command in the way that he expected.
